This line from the preface sums up the book:
The history of Pi is a quaint little mirror of the history of men
This is a short book, not very hard to read (though sometimes heavy on the math). It gives a very cursory overview of the history of mankind using the evolution of Pi as a pretext. The author is opinionated, which makes the book fun to read in parts. In particular, the chapters dealing with ancient civilizations, the greeks and the romans are very interesting to read.
So nothing really earth shattering. But if you like some math, and you like some history, then you might want to check this book out.
